He talks about war3 mdl importer.
We solved the Hermite rotation problems, so, finish the script'll take only few weeks.
About "cut/fragmentation thing", I said "cut" because we have to "cut" the geosets into differents parts according to VertexGroup and Matrices (mdl).

Concerning the m2 importer, it will not be an "importer" but a converter into war3 mdl format, that can be imported with the other script (maybe a 2 in 1 script).
